Akagi-yama
Akagi-yama is a 5,997 ft / 1,828 m mountain peak near Ōmama, Gunma, Japan. Based on peakery data, it ranks as the 2nd highest mountain in Gunma and the 168th highest mountain in Japan. The nearest peaks are Kurobi-san, Jizo-dake, Suzuga-dake, Kesamaru-yama, Sukai-san, and Mae-hotaka. Akagi-yama belongs to the Japan's 100 Famous Mountains peak list.
